Scala
Development...

Build powerful, scalable applications with Scala's functional programming excellence. We deliver high-performance, concurrent systems and data-intensive applications that power modern enterprises and drive digital transformation across industries.

8+
Years on Market
18+
Scala Developers
85+
Scala Projects

Scala Development Services

Comprehensive Scala development solutions tailored to your business needs. From functional programming to big data processing, we provide end-to-end Scala services.

Functional Programming

Leverage Scala's functional programming paradigms to build immutable, composable, and highly maintainable applications with advanced type safety.

  • Immutable data structures
  • Higher-order functions
  • Monadic compositions
  • Type-safe programming
  • Pattern matching

Big Data Processing

Build scalable data processing pipelines using Scala with Apache Spark, handling massive datasets with distributed computing power.

  • Apache Spark development
  • Real-time data streaming
  • ETL pipeline creation
  • Data lake architectures
  • Machine learning workflows

Reactive Systems

Develop highly concurrent, fault-tolerant reactive systems using Akka framework for resilient distributed applications.

  • Actor-based architecture
  • Event sourcing patterns
  • Reactive streams
  • Clustering & sharding
  • Fault tolerance design

Microservices Architecture

Design and implement scalable microservices using Scala frameworks like Play Framework and Akka HTTP for enterprise solutions.

  • Play Framework services
  • HTTP API development
  • Service mesh integration
  • Circuit breaker patterns
  • Distributed tracing

Scala Consulting & Migration

Expert guidance on Scala adoption, architecture design, and migration from legacy systems to modern Scala-based solutions.

  • Scala adoption strategy
  • Legacy system migration
  • Performance optimization
  • Code quality assessment
  • Team training & mentoring

Leanweave Scala Development Scope

Comprehensive Scala services designed for modern enterprise and data-intensive applications. From functional programming to reactive systems and big data processing, we leverage Scala to deliver robust, high-performance solutions.

Scala Frameworks

Build robust applications with proven Scala frameworks optimized for performance, concurrency, and functional programming excellence.

Key Features

  • Functional programming paradigms
  • Type-safe HTTP services
  • Actor-based concurrency
  • High-performance JSON handling
  • Reactive streaming

Big Data & Analytics

Process massive datasets with Scala's powerful big data ecosystem, delivering real-time analytics and data processing solutions.

Key Features

  • Distributed data processing
  • Real-time stream processing
  • Machine learning pipelines
  • Data lake architectures
  • ETL & data transformations

Reactive Systems

Build resilient, responsive reactive systems with Scala's actor model and functional reactive programming capabilities.

Key Features

  • Actor-based concurrency
  • Event sourcing & CQRS
  • Backpressure handling
  • Fault tolerance & supervision
  • Distributed systems patterns

Testing & Quality

Ensure code quality with comprehensive testing frameworks designed for functional and object-oriented paradigms.

Key Features

  • Property-based testing
  • Behavior-driven development
  • Mocking & test doubles
  • Performance testing
  • Integration testing

Development Tools

Leverage modern Scala tooling for efficient development, dependency management, and code quality enforcement.

Key Features

  • Interactive build tools
  • Code formatting & linting
  • Dependency management
  • IDE integration
  • Compile-time optimizations

Deployment & Operations

Deploy and monitor Scala applications with containerization, cloud platforms, and observability tools.

Key Features

  • Container orchestration
  • Cloud-native deployments
  • Metrics & monitoring
  • Distributed tracing
  • Performance profiling

Leanweave's software expertise in Scala

Leanweave engineers leverage modern Scala technologies, frameworks, and components to create high-performance, user-friendly solutions that drive innovation and accelerate business growth.

"The team's attention to detail is unmatched. They exceeded our expectations!"

AJ
Alice Johnson
Project Manager, TechCorp

"Working with Leanweave was a game changer for us. Their expertise is evident in every aspect of the project!"

MS
Mark Smith
CEO, InnovateX

Trusted by leading companies

Ceph Logo Matha Hospital Logo Tata Steel Logo Nestle Logo Pirelli Logo
\n